Facility Management in Manufacturing
The Global Certificate in Facility Management in Manufacturing is designed for professionals seeking to enhance their skills in managing manufacturing facilities.
It focuses on the operational, technical, and strategic aspects of facility management, enabling learners to optimize efficiency, productivity, and sustainability.
Some key areas of focus include:
energy management, supply chain logistics, and quality control.
Targeted at facility managers, supervisors, and professionals in related fields, this certificate program aims to equip learners with the knowledge and tools necessary to succeed in the industry.
By completing this certificate program, learners can gain a competitive edge in their careers and contribute to the success of their organizations.

Course Content
- Facilities Management in Manufacturing
- Building Information Modelling (BIM)
- Lean Manufacturing Principles
- Supply Chain Management
- Quality Management Systems
- Health, Safety and Environment (HSE)
- Energy Efficiency and Sustainability
- Maintenance and Reliability Engineering
- Project Management for Facilities
- Facilities Maintenance Scheduling
- Facilities Security and Access Control
